Components of the Supply Chain

The automotive parts supply chain is multi-faceted, involving various players from manufacturers to distributors and retailers. Each segment plays a vital role in ensuring that parts are available when and where they are needed.

Manufacturers

Manufacturers produce the components based on design specifications. They must maintain a steady flow of materials and ensure quality control at every stage.

The Role of Distributors

Distributors act as middlemen, purchasing parts in bulk and supplying them to retailers or directly to consumers. They help manage inventory and streamline logistics.

Challenges Faced

One of the biggest challenges in the automotive parts supply chain is the fluctuation in demand, which can lead to either surpluses or shortages of parts. Recent global events have highlighted the vulnerabilities within the supply chain.

Future Trends

As the automotive industry continues to evolve, so too will the supply chain. Trends such as digitalization and automation are expected to enhance efficiency and reduce lead times.
